Transaction 59a63d107c7cb2a1d03a15c97082a9f5052611913d945f6ee1f80a04b954a098

1 Input
2 Outputs
  • 59a63d107c7cb2a1d03a15c97082a9f5052611913d945f6ee1f80a04b954a098:0
  • value  18630
    address  bc1q96p6xmladhpghhq8m6vlasamx8267qzh496dgh
  • 59a63d107c7cb2a1d03a15c97082a9f5052611913d945f6ee1f80a04b954a098:1
  • value  418762
    address  33H8HdfrXY2prmxSZundzNojqSqoDx1gTg